An increasing number of consumer-packaged goods (CPG) companies are shifting to the direct-to-consumer (DTC) e-commerce model, thus bypassing retailers as middlemen.
As a result, brand manufacturers often find themselves competing with their traditional indirect distribution channels, which still remain important to their operations.
This raises questions of which e-commerce strategies manufacturers can utilize to meet customers needs without jeopardizing relationships with their retail distribution partners.
The E-Commerce Times spoke with several DTC experts to help shed some light on these issues.

From Grug to The Fire Wombat: six books to help kids deal with bushfire anxiety


“It’s important to validate whatever feelings they have, and make sure you show you understand their feelings,” Young says.
Explaining that bushfires and other disasters are scary even for adults can acknowledge children’s feelings without dismissing them. Coming from a position of strength is also important, she says, to demonstrate that there are many people who can help people be safe in the event of a bushfire.
“What books do, and any reading, is it normalises [an experience], presents this as something that happens to lots of people,” Young says. Reading may not just be about bushfires, but any trauma or disaster. “This can allow children to ask questions and stimulate conversation.” ....

Bluey's Big Play: Australia's favourite cartoon puppy finally makes her way to the stage

In just two years Bluey, the animated blue heeler puppy, has rounded up more than 100 episodes on the ABC, millions of streams, thousands of book sales and made devoted fans out of children and parents alike. Now a team of theatre-makers from around the country face the tall order of translating the Emmy-winning cartoon from Ludo Studio’s warm, playful heart to stages from Alice Springs to the Sydney Opera House.
“It just nails this family dynamic which I think so many people can relate to – it’s a celebration of family but in a way that feels very contemporary and recognisable, says the director of Bluey’s Big Play, Rosemary Myers. “That’s at the heart of it.” ....
